The founder of Christ Apostolic Church (CAC) Prophet Michael Ojo Olowieh, popularly known as Baba Olowere has died.
Olowieh reportedly died on Wednesday at his residence in Asi, Oyo State Ibadan.
The news of one of the respected elders passing was disclosed on social media.
He was a profound preacher, teacher, and evangelist, anointed with signs and wonders.

While alive, he led another weekly prayer meeting called “Automatic” on Mondays.
He was a “freak” prophet of God and one of the few who had access to the anointing of God from Reverend Apostle Joseph Ayodele Babalola.
During his more than sixty years of ministry, he led the planting of several churches in the mission of the CAC, starting with Oke-Imole CAC in Agbowo in 1978.
Daily Report Nigeria understood that the late Prophet left many biological and spiritual children around the world.
